ডিজিটাল সার্কিটে VLSI ডিজাইন পদ্ধতি
VLSI (Very Large Scale Integration) ডিজাইন পদ্ধতি একটি জটিল প্রক্রিয়া, যেখানে হাজার হাজার ট্রানজিস্টর এবং অন্যান্য ডিজিটাল উপাদানকে একত্রিত করে একটি সিঙ্গেল চিপ ডিজাইন করা হয়। ডিজিটাল সার্কিট ডিজাইনে VLSI প্রযুক্তির প্রয়োগের মাধ্যমে আধুনিক ইলেকট্রনিক্সের উন্নতি ঘটানো সম্ভব। নিচে VLSI ডিজাইন পদ্ধতির প্রধান পর্যায়গুলো বিস্তারিতভাবে আলোচনা করা হলো:
১. ডিজাইন স্পেসিফিকেশন
- অর্থ: ডিজাইন স্পেসিফিকেশন হল ডিজাইনের উদ্দেশ্য ও কার্যক্ষমতা সংজ্ঞায়িত করা। এতে ডিজাইন করার জন্য মূল বৈশিষ্ট্য, পারফরম্যান্স, পাওয়ার খরচ এবং অন্যান্য নিয়ন্ত্রণ প্রয়োজনীয়তা অন্তর্ভুক্ত থাকে।
- কর্মপদ্ধতি:
- প্রয়োজনীয়তার বিশ্লেষণ করুন।
- কার্যকরী ও অ-কার্যকরী স্পেসিফিকেশন তৈরি করুন।
২. ডিজাইন এন্ট্রি
- অর্থ: ডিজাইন এন্ট্রি পর্যায়ে ডিজাইনটি লিখে বা আঁকা হয়। ডিজাইন সাধারণত HDL (Hardware Description Language) ব্যবহার করে করা হয়, যেমন VHDL বা Verilog।
- কর্মপদ্ধতি:
- ডিজাইন লেখার জন্য HDL ব্যবহার করুন।
- সিনট্যাক্স এবং সিমেন্টিক যাচাই করুন।
৩. সিমুলেশন
- অর্থ: ডিজাইন সিমুলেশন একটি গুরুত্বপূর্ণ পদক্ষেপ, যেখানে ডিজাইনটির কার্যকারিতা পরীক্ষা করা হয়। এটি নিশ্চিত করে যে ডিজাইনটি সঠিকভাবে কাজ করছে কিনা।
- কর্মপদ্ধতি:
- ডিজাইন সিমুলেশন সফটওয়্যার ব্যবহার করে সিমুলেশন করুন।
- ইনপুট পরিবর্তন করে আউটপুট বিশ্লেষণ করুন।
৪. সিন্থেসিস
- অর্থ: সিন্থেসিস হল ডিজাইনকে একটি গেট লেভেল নেটলিস্টে রূপান্তর করার প্রক্রিয়া। এটি ডিজাইনটি ফিজিক্যাল ডিজাইন এবং বাস্তবায়নের জন্য প্রস্তুত করে।
- কর্মপদ্ধতি:
- HDL কোডকে নেটলিস্টে রূপান্তর করুন।
- সিমুলেশন করে নিশ্চিত করুন যে নেটলিস্ট সঠিক কাজ করছে।
৫. প্লেসমেন্ট এবং রাউটিং
- অর্থ: প্লেসমেন্টের মাধ্যমে ডিজাইনের বিভিন্ন লজিক এলিমেন্টের অবস্থান নির্ধারণ করা হয় এবং রাউটিংয়ের মাধ্যমে তাদের মধ্যে সংযোগ স্থাপন করা হয়।
- কর্মপদ্ধতি:
- লজিক ব্লকগুলি চিপে কিভাবে স্থান পাবে তা নির্ধারণ করুন।
- ইন্টারকানেকশন নেটওয়ার্ক তৈরি করুন।
৬. পদার্থিক যাচাই (Physical Verification)
- অর্থ: পদার্থিক যাচাই হল ডিজাইনটির চূড়ান্ত পরীক্ষা, যেখানে এটি নিশ্চিত করা হয় যে চিপটি সঠিকভাবে তৈরি করা যাবে কিনা এবং কোন ত্রুটি নেই।
- কর্মপদ্ধতি:
- DRC (Design Rule Check) ও LVS (Layout Versus Schematic) পরিচালনা করুন।
- সিগন্যালের সময়সূচী বিশ্লেষণ করুন।
৭. ম্যানুফ্যাকচারিং
- অর্থ: ডিজাইনটি চূড়ান্তভাবে প্রস্তুত হয়ে গেলে এটি সেমিকন্ডাক্টর ফ্যাব্রিকেশনে পাঠানো হয়, যেখানে চিপটি তৈরি করা হয়।
- কর্মপদ্ধতি:
- সেমিকন্ডাক্টর নির্মাণ প্রক্রিয়া সম্পন্ন করুন।
- উৎপাদনের পর চিপের কার্যকারিতা পরীক্ষা করুন।
৮. টেস্টিং এবং ভ্যালিডেশন
- অর্থ: উৎপাদিত চিপের কার্যকারিতা নিশ্চিত করতে এটি পরীক্ষিত হয়।
- কর্মপদ্ধতি:
- চিপটি বিভিন্ন অবস্থায় পরীক্ষা করুন।
- ফলাফল বিশ্লেষণ করে নিশ্চিত করুন যে এটি সঠিকভাবে কাজ করছে।
উপসংহার
VLSI ডিজাইন পদ্ধতি ডিজিটাল সার্কিটের জন্য অত্যন্ত গুরুত্বপূর্ণ। এই পদ্ধতিগুলি ডিজাইন করার সময় সঠিক কার্যক্ষমতা এবং দক্ষতা নিশ্চিত করতে সহায়ক। ডিজাইন প্রক্রিয়ায় প্রতিটি পদক্ষেপ নির্ভুলভাবে অনুসরণ করা উচিত যাতে চূড়ান্ত প্রোডাক্ট সঠিকভাবে কাজ করে এবং ব্যবহারকারীর চাহিদা পূরণ করে।